Scratches on your eyeglasses or sunglasses can be not only unsightly but also bothersome, as they can affect your vision. While it’s impossible to completely eliminate deep scratches, there are numerous methods to minimize the appearance of scratches and improve your eyewear’s longevity. In this article, we’ll explore 50 effective ways to remove scratches from your glasses and sunglasses, ranging from DIY home remedies to professional solutions.

Disclaimer: Before attempting any of these methods, consider the type of lenses you have and their coatings. Some treatments may not be suitable for all types of lenses, and DIY methods may carry some risk. It’s always a good idea to consult with an optician or eyewear professional for advice specific to your glasses.

General Tips:

  1. Clean Your Lenses: Start by cleaning your glasses with a microfiber cloth and lens cleaning solution to remove any dirt or debris that might exacerbate scratches.
  2. Be Gentle: When working on your glasses, handle them with care to avoid causing additional damage.

DIY Home Remedies: 3. Toothpaste: Apply a small amount of non-gel toothpaste to the scratched area, then gently rub it with a cotton ball or microfiber cloth in a circular motion. Rinse and repeat as needed, then clean the lenses.

  1. Baking Soda: Make a paste by mixing baking soda with water. Apply it to the scratches, gently rub, rinse, and clean the lenses.
  2. Armor Etch: Be cautious with this product, as it’s designed for glass etching. Apply a small amount to the scratch, rinse thoroughly, and clean.
  3. Vehicle Wax: Apply a thin layer of car wax to your lenses, let it dry, then buff it off with a clean cloth.
  4. Metal Polish: Some people have had success using aluminum or silver polish to reduce the appearance of scratches. Apply, rub gently, rinse, and clean.
  5. Baby Shampoo: Mix water with a few drops of baby shampoo to create a solution. Apply and rub gently, then rinse and clean.
  6. Glass Scratch Filler: Some commercial products claim to fill and reduce the appearance of scratches. Follow the instructions carefully.
  7. Rubbing Alcohol: Apply rubbing alcohol to a microfiber cloth and gently rub the scratches. Rinse and clean.

Professional Solutions: 11. Optical Store Services: Many optical stores offer services to remove or reduce scratches professionally. Consult your local optician for advice.

  1. Anti-Reflective Coating Repair: If the scratches are on the anti-reflective coating of your glasses, some eyewear professionals can repair or replace the coating.
  2. Lens Replacement: In cases of severe or irreparable scratches, consider replacing the lenses while keeping your existing frames.
  3. Polycarbonate Lenses: Polycarbonate lenses are more scratch-resistant than plastic ones. Consider upgrading if your lenses are frequently scratched.
  4. High-Index Lenses: High-index lenses are thinner and denser, making them more resistant to scratches.
  5. Scratch-Resistant Coatings: Opt for lenses with scratch-resistant coatings when purchasing new glasses.
  6. Ultra-Clear Coating: Some premium lenses come with ultra-clear coatings that resist scratches better than standard coatings.

Prevention Tips: 18. Use a Microfiber Cloth: Always use a clean microfiber cloth for cleaning to avoid abrasive particles.

  1. Store Glasses Properly: When not in use, store your glasses in a hard case to protect them from scratches.
  2. Avoid Paper Towels and Tissues: These materials can be abrasive and cause scratches.
  3. Regular Maintenance: Clean your glasses regularly to prevent dirt and debris from causing scratches.
  4. Remove Glasses Before Activities: Take off your glasses during activities that may expose them to potential damage, such as sports or yard work.

Commercial Products: 23. Lens Repair Kits: Many lens repair kits are available in stores or online, containing tools and compounds to fill and reduce the appearance of scratches.

  1. Scratch-Removal Pens: Some pens are specifically designed for scratch removal on glasses. Follow the instructions carefully.
  2. Lens Cleaning Kits: Some kits come with scratch-removing solutions. Ensure compatibility with your lens type.

Professional Services: 26. Polishing by Opticians: Consult your local optician, as some offer polishing services to reduce the appearance of scratches.

  1. Ultrasonic Cleaning: Opticians may use ultrasonic cleaning machines to clean and reduce minor scratches.
  2. Buffing and Resurfacing: Some professionals offer buffing and resurfacing services to minimize scratches.

Advanced Techniques: 29. Cerium Oxide: This rare-earth compound is used by professionals for glass polishing. Consult a specialist for application.

  1. Diamond Sanding Pad: In extreme cases, diamond sanding pads can be used by professionals to resurface lenses.

Lens Replacement Options: 31. Transition Lenses: Transition lenses darken in sunlight and offer UV protection.

  1. Photochromic Lenses: These lenses adjust to changing light conditions.
  2. Polarized Lenses: Polarized lenses reduce glare and improve visual clarity.
  3. Tinted Lenses: Tinted lenses can enhance your vision in specific situations.
  4. Anti-Fog Coating: An anti-fog coating can help keep your lenses clear in humid conditions.
  5. Blue Light Blocking Lenses: Blue light blocking lenses reduce eye strain from digital screens.
  6. Custom Lenses: Consider custom lenses tailored to your specific vision needs.

Specialist Repair Services: 38. Scratched Sunglass Lenses: Many sunglass retailers offer replacement lenses for popular brands and models.

  1. Optical Lens Replacement: Some companies specialize in optical lens replacement, offering a wide range of lens options.
  2. Vintage Eyewear Repair: Vintage eyeglasses and sunglasses can often be restored by specialized craftsmen.
  3. Online Lens Replacement: Several online retailers offer lens replacement services for your existing frames.
  4. Eyewear Repair Clinics: Some clinics specialize in eyewear repair and offer lens replacement services.

New Frame Options: 43. Frame Styles: Update your eyewear with a fresh frame style that complements your look.

  1. Fashion Forward: Consider trendy or designer frames for a modern appearance.
  2. Multiple Pairs: Have multiple pairs of glasses to match different occasions and outfits.

Care and Maintenance: 46. Regular Cleaning: Clean your glasses daily with a microfiber cloth and lens cleaner.

  1. Safe Storage: Keep your glasses in a protective case when not in use.
  2. Adjustment: Visit an optician for regular adjustments to ensure a proper fit.
  3. Avoid Scratching: Be mindful of where you place your glasses to avoid accidental scratches.
  4. Regular Eye Exams: Schedule regular eye exams to ensure your prescription is up to date and your eyewear meets your visual needs.


While it’s difficult to completely remove deep scratches from your glasses or sunglasses, there are numerous effective methods and preventative measures you can take to reduce their appearance and keep your eyewear in excellent condition. Whether you opt for DIY home remedies, professional services, or lens replacement options, remember that regular care and maintenance play a vital role in preserving the longevity and functionality of your eyeglasses and sunglasses. Consult with eyewear professionals for the best solutions tailored to your specific needs, and enjoy clearer, scratch-free vision.

